  1. Dr. Finlay's Casebook is a television drama series that was produced and broadcast by the BBC from 1962 until 1971. Based on A. J. Cronin 's 1935 novella Country Doctor , the storylines centred on a general medical practice in the fictional Scottish town of Tannochbrae during the late 1920s.
